Overview
Named after the Duke Karl Friedrich von Baden, Karlsplatz is ideally located at the foot of the Heidelberg Castle. Impossible to miss while in the city, this square is reminiscent of Germany's glorious past. The much photographed fountain in the center is a living memorial to the 13th century born cartographer and cosmographer, Sebastian Munster. Students from neighbouring universities are not an uncommon sight here, along with street musicians and artists who delight visitors with their antics.
